April 11 weather: More rain on the way before sunny skies return to southern Ontario [Video]

There are sunny skies and double-digit temperatures in the forecast for the weekend but there’s more rain on the way on Friday in southern Ontario.

Environment Canada says temperatures will be closer to seasonable normals on Friday following days of chillier weather in the Greater Toronto Area.

The weather agency says the day will start off cloudy with a 70 per cent chance of showers in Toronto, Mississauga, Brampton, Hamilton, Durham Region and the Niagara Falls area.

Daytime temperatures will be around 4 C to 6 C with winds blowing around 20 km/h and becoming light in the afternoon.

Into the evening and there’s more rain expected with a 40 per cent chance of showers and an overnight low around 3 C.
